Random disconnections can happen to anyone at any given time. Because it is impossible to discern someone who is disconnected by accident versus someone who disconnected deliberately, Blizzard does not reverse any leaver penalties for when you disconnect. Learn more here:

I checked the technical support forum and there appears to be no trending issues to suggest a widespread problem. So it is very likely you may have just had a one-time incident. The best thing to do in this case is play several games of quick play to make sure that you’re not continuing to disconnect. Once you feel confident that your connection is no longer dropping then continue to play competitive and you should be able earn back to your regular skill rating.
